Transaction 63ebff76a34a88896a365b3fff045248d06db35f7c5b6ac807703536b4a2309c

2 Input
2 Outputs
  • 63ebff76a34a88896a365b3fff045248d06db35f7c5b6ac807703536b4a2309c:0
  • value  31609326
    address  1AbD2H6FuUrQiMmUbrbaDcnPThjmkHYGRW
  • 63ebff76a34a88896a365b3fff045248d06db35f7c5b6ac807703536b4a2309c:1
  • value  7267127
    address  1Cjsr2HGqZGwU7CzUj4cUZM9nGqPVW7zEG